1988 (325 BMW) Something squeals

I HAVE A 1988 325, AND I HEAR A SQUEALING UNDER THE HOOD ONCE AND A WHILE. I'VE CHECKED BELTS REPLACED SOME BEARINGS AND STILL IT HAS NOT GONE AWAY. IF THERE IS ANY BODY WITH AN IDEA I WOULD LOVE TO HEAR IT THANK YOU

The squeal is mostly caused by the power steering belt. When this belt is improperly loose, glazing occurs causing friction with the wheel that it spins on.

Replace the belt and the problem should go away. Don't use any oil-based lubricant on it.
